Job Title: Microsoft Security Architect - Remote (UK Based)

Company Overview:

My client, a leading technology consultancy specializes in providing cutting-edge solutions to their clients, leveraging the latest advancements in technology to address their most pressing challenges. As a trusted partner, they are committed to delivering excellence and exceeding client expectations.

Position Overview:

This is a role for experienced Microsoft Security Architects to join a thriving and growing team with serious pipeline already in place. This role offers the opportunity to work remotely within the UK and collaborate with a diverse range of clients. As a Microsoft Security Architect, you will play a pivotal role in providing expert guidance and solutions in Microsoft security to clients, acting as a subject matter expert on both technical and consultative levels.

Responsibilities:

  • Serve as the primary Microsoft security Subject Matter Expert (SME) for clients, offering strategic guidance and expertise.

  • Design, implement, and manage Microsoft security solutions tailored to meet the unique requirements of each client.

  • Conduct comprehensive security assessments, identifying vulnerabilities and recommending remediation strategies.

  • Collaborate closely with clients to understand their security objectives and translate them into actionable plans.

  • Provide thought leadership and stay abreast of emerging trends and best practices in Microsoft security.

  • Act as a trusted advisor, building strong relationships with clients and providing ongoing support and guidance.

Requirements:

  • Extensive experience working in a Microsoft security-focused role, with a strong emphasis on architecture and design.

  • In-depth knowledge of Microsoft security technologies, including but not limited to Azure Security Center, Microsoft Defender for Endpoint, Azure Sentinel, and Microsoft Information Protection.

  • Proven track record of delivering successful Microsoft security projects from conception to completion.

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ively convey complex techn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ders.

  • Strong consulting background with experience advising clients on security strategy and best practices.

  • Relevant cert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Security, Compliance, and Identity Fundamentals, Microsoft Certified: Security Operations Analyst Associate, or equivalent certifications.

  • UK-based with the flexibility to work remotely.
